Fix model
This commit is contained in:
parent
00ce4118eb
commit
f73e3b6d28
|
@ -3,8 +3,8 @@
|
||||||
CAUTION: Do not modify this file unless you know what you are doing.
|
C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
Unexpected results may occur if the code is changed deliberately.
|
Unexpected results may occur if the code is changed deliberately.
|
||||||
-->
|
-->
|
||||||
<dbmodel pgmodeler-ver="0.9.2-alpha1" last-position="0,0" last-zoom="0.45" max-obj-count="20"
|
<dbmodel pgmodeler-ver="0.9.2-alpha1" last-position="0,343" last-zoom="0.6" max-obj-count="20"
|
||||||
default-schema="public" default-owner="postgres">
|
default-owner="postgres">
|
||||||
<role name="kabano"
|
<role name="kabano"
|
||||||
inherit="true"
|
inherit="true"
|
||||||
login="true"
|
login="true"
|
||||||
|
@ -25,12 +25,12 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
<comment><![CDATA[PostGIS Topology schema]]></comment>
|
<comment><![CDATA[PostGIS Topology schema]]></comment>
|
||||||
</schema>
|
</schema>
|
||||||
|
|
||||||
<extension name="postgis" cur-version="2.5.0">
|
<extension name="postgis" cur-version="2.5.1">
|
||||||
<schema name="public"/>
|
<schema name="public"/>
|
||||||
<comment><![CDATA[PostGIS geometry, geography, and raster spatial types and functions]]></comment>
|
<comment><![CDATA[PostGIS geometry, geography, and raster spatial types and functions]]></comment>
|
||||||
</extension>
|
</extension>
|
||||||
|
|
||||||
<extension name="postgis_topology" cur-version="2.5.0">
|
<extension name="postgis_topology" cur-version="2.5.1">
|
||||||
<schema name="topology"/>
|
<schema name="topology"/>
|
||||||
<comment><![CDATA[PostGIS topology spatial types and functions]]></comment>
|
<comment><![CDATA[PostGIS topology spatial types and functions]]></comment>
|
||||||
</extension>
|
</extension>
|
||||||
|
@ -272,8 +272,8 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
<table name="poi_locales" layer="0" collapse-mode="2" max-obj-count="6">
|
<table name="poi_locales" layer="0" collapse-mode="2" max-obj-count="6">
|
||||||
<schema name="public"/>
|
<schema name="public"/>
|
||||||
<role name="kabano"/>
|
<role name="kabano"/>
|
||||||
<position x="980" y="1060"/>
|
<position x="700" y="1020"/>
|
||||||
<column name="id" not-null="true" default-value="nextval('poi_localised_sequence'::regclass)">
|
<column name="id" not-null="true" default-value="nextval('poi_locales_sequence'::regclass)">
|
||||||
<type name="integer" length="0"/>
|
<type name="integer" length="0"/>
|
||||||
</column>
|
</column>
|
||||||
<column name="poi" not-null="true">
|
<column name="poi" not-null="true">
|
||||||
|
@ -299,7 +299,7 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
<table name="sources" layer="0" collapse-mode="2" max-obj-count="7">
|
<table name="sources" layer="0" collapse-mode="2" max-obj-count="7">
|
||||||
<schema name="public"/>
|
<schema name="public"/>
|
||||||
<role name="kabano"/>
|
<role name="kabano"/>
|
||||||
<position x="540" y="1300"/>
|
<position x="1160" y="1260"/>
|
||||||
<column name="id" not-null="true">
|
<column name="id" not-null="true">
|
||||||
<type name="character varying" length="3"/>
|
<type name="character varying" length="3"/>
|
||||||
</column>
|
</column>
|
||||||
|
@ -435,30 +435,6 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
</idxelement>
|
</idxelement>
|
||||||
</index>
|
</index>
|
||||||
|
|
||||||
<index name="poi_versions_is_archive_index" table="public.poi_versions"
|
|
||||||
concurrent="false" unique="false" fast-update="false" buffering="false"
|
|
||||||
index-type="btree" factor="90">
|
|
||||||
<idxelement use-sorting="false">
|
|
||||||
<column name="is_archive"/>
|
|
||||||
</idxelement>
|
|
||||||
</index>
|
|
||||||
|
|
||||||
<index name="poi_versions_is_destroyed_index" table="public.poi_versions"
|
|
||||||
concurrent="false" unique="false" fast-update="false" buffering="false"
|
|
||||||
index-type="btree" factor="90">
|
|
||||||
<idxelement use-sorting="false">
|
|
||||||
<column name="is_destroyed"/>
|
|
||||||
</idxelement>
|
|
||||||
</index>
|
|
||||||
|
|
||||||
<index name="poi_versions_type_index" table="public.poi_versions"
|
|
||||||
concurrent="false" unique="false" fast-update="false" buffering="false"
|
|
||||||
index-type="btree" factor="90">
|
|
||||||
<idxelement use-sorting="false">
|
|
||||||
<column name="alt_type"/>
|
|
||||||
</idxelement>
|
|
||||||
</index>
|
|
||||||
|
|
||||||
<index name="users_is_archive_index" table="public.users"
|
<index name="users_is_archive_index" table="public.users"
|
||||||
concurrent="false" unique="false" fast-update="false" buffering="false"
|
concurrent="false" unique="false" fast-update="false" buffering="false"
|
||||||
index-type="btree" factor="90">
|
index-type="btree" factor="90">
|
||||||
|
@ -625,8 +601,35 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
<constraint name="poi_versions_pkey" type="pk-constr" table="public.poi_versions">
|
<constraint name="poi_versions_pkey" type="pk-constr" table="public.poi_versions">
|
||||||
<columns names="id" ref-type="src-columns"/>
|
<columns names="id" ref-type="src-columns"/>
|
||||||
</constraint>
|
</constraint>
|
||||||
|
<constraint name="poi_versions_version_key" type="uq-constr" table="public.poi_versions">
|
||||||
|
<columns names="version" ref-type="src-columns"/>
|
||||||
|
</constraint>
|
||||||
</table>
|
</table>
|
||||||
|
|
||||||
|
<index name="poi_versions_is_archive_index" table="public.poi_versions"
|
||||||
|
concurrent="false" unique="false" fast-update="false" buffering="false"
|
||||||
|
index-type="btree" factor="90">
|
||||||
|
<idxelement use-sorting="false">
|
||||||
|
<column name="is_archive"/>
|
||||||
|
</idxelement>
|
||||||
|
</index>
|
||||||
|
|
||||||
|
<index name="poi_versions_is_destroyed_index" table="public.poi_versions"
|
||||||
|
concurrent="false" unique="false" fast-update="false" buffering="false"
|
||||||
|
index-type="btree" factor="90">
|
||||||
|
<idxelement use-sorting="false">
|
||||||
|
<column name="is_destroyed"/>
|
||||||
|
</idxelement>
|
||||||
|
</index>
|
||||||
|
|
||||||
|
<index name="poi_versions_type_index" table="public.poi_versions"
|
||||||
|
concurrent="false" unique="false" fast-update="false" buffering="false"
|
||||||
|
index-type="btree" factor="90">
|
||||||
|
<idxelement use-sorting="false">
|
||||||
|
<column name="alt_type"/>
|
||||||
|
</idxelement>
|
||||||
|
</index>
|
||||||
|
|
||||||
<sequence name="poi_sources_sequence" cycle="false" start="1" increment="1" min-value="1" max-value="9223372036854775807" cache="1">
|
<sequence name="poi_sources_sequence" cycle="false" start="1" increment="1" min-value="1" max-value="9223372036854775807" cache="1">
|
||||||
<schema name="public"/>
|
<schema name="public"/>
|
||||||
<role name="kabano"/>
|
<role name="kabano"/>
|
||||||
|
@ -635,7 +638,7 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
<table name="poi_sources" layer="0" collapse-mode="2" max-obj-count="4">
|
<table name="poi_sources" layer="0" collapse-mode="2" max-obj-count="4">
|
||||||
<schema name="public"/>
|
<schema name="public"/>
|
||||||
<role name="kabano"/>
|
<role name="kabano"/>
|
||||||
<position x="560" y="1120"/>
|
<position x="1120" y="1080"/>
|
||||||
<column name="id" not-null="true" sequence="public.poi_sources_sequence">
|
<column name="id" not-null="true" sequence="public.poi_sources_sequence">
|
||||||
<type name="integer" length="0"/>
|
<type name="integer" length="0"/>
|
||||||
</column>
|
</column>
|
||||||
|
@ -753,107 +756,86 @@ CAUTION: Do not modify this file unless you know what you are doing.
|
||||||
</constraint>
|
</constraint>
|
||||||
|
|
||||||
<relationship name="rel_content_comments_users" type="relfk" layer="0"
|
<relationship name="rel_content_comments_users" type="relfk" layer="0"
|
||||||
custom-color="#ca85d8"
|
|
||||||
src-table="public.content_comments"
|
src-table="public.content_comments"
|
||||||
dst-table="public.users" reference-fk="content_comments_author_fkey"
|
dst-table="public.users" reference-fk="content_comments_author_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_comments_contents" type="relfk" layer="0"
|
<relationship name="rel_content_comments_contents" type="relfk" layer="0"
|
||||||
custom-color="#5d3c68"
|
|
||||||
src-table="public.content_comments"
|
src-table="public.content_comments"
|
||||||
dst-table="public.contents" reference-fk="content_comments_content_fkey"
|
dst-table="public.contents" reference-fk="content_comments_content_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_comments_locales" type="relfk" layer="0"
|
<relationship name="rel_content_comments_locales" type="relfk" layer="0"
|
||||||
custom-color="#ea075d"
|
|
||||||
src-table="public.content_comments"
|
src-table="public.content_comments"
|
||||||
dst-table="public.locales" reference-fk="content_comments_locale_fkey"
|
dst-table="public.locales" reference-fk="content_comments_locale_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_contributors_users" type="relfk" layer="0"
|
<relationship name="rel_content_contributors_users" type="relfk" layer="0"
|
||||||
custom-color="#505ca9"
|
|
||||||
src-table="public.content_contributors"
|
src-table="public.content_contributors"
|
||||||
dst-table="public.users" reference-fk="content_contributors_contributor_fkey"
|
dst-table="public.users" reference-fk="content_contributors_contributor_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_contributors_content_locales" type="relfk" layer="0"
|
<relationship name="rel_content_contributors_content_locales" type="relfk" layer="0"
|
||||||
custom-color="#9b26a5"
|
|
||||||
src-table="public.content_contributors"
|
src-table="public.content_contributors"
|
||||||
dst-table="public.content_locales" reference-fk="content_contributors_content_fkey"
|
dst-table="public.content_locales" reference-fk="content_contributors_content_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_comments_users" type="relfk" layer="0"
|
<relationship name="rel_poi_comments_users" type="relfk" layer="0"
|
||||||
custom-color="#013c52"
|
|
||||||
src-table="public.poi_comments"
|
src-table="public.poi_comments"
|
||||||
dst-table="public.users" reference-fk="poi_comments_author_fkey"
|
dst-table="public.users" reference-fk="poi_comments_author_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_comments_locales" type="relfk" layer="0"
|
<relationship name="rel_poi_comments_locales" type="relfk" layer="0"
|
||||||
custom-color="#725b3d"
|
|
||||||
src-table="public.poi_comments"
|
src-table="public.poi_comments"
|
||||||
dst-table="public.locales" reference-fk="poi_comments_locale_fkey"
|
dst-table="public.locales" reference-fk="poi_comments_locale_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_comments_poi_versions" type="relfk" layer="0"
|
<relationship name="rel_poi_comments_poi_versions" type="relfk" layer="0"
|
||||||
custom-color="#0a8cd3"
|
|
||||||
src-table="public.poi_comments"
|
src-table="public.poi_comments"
|
||||||
dst-table="public.poi_versions" reference-fk="poi_comments_poi_fkey"
|
dst-table="public.poi_versions" reference-fk="poi_comments_poi_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_contributors_users" type="relfk" layer="0"
|
<relationship name="rel_poi_contributors_users" type="relfk" layer="0"
|
||||||
custom-color="#013103"
|
|
||||||
src-table="public.poi_contributors"
|
src-table="public.poi_contributors"
|
||||||
dst-table="public.users" reference-fk="poi_contributors_contributor_fkey"
|
dst-table="public.users" reference-fk="poi_contributors_contributor_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_contributors_poi_versions" type="relfk" layer="0"
|
<relationship name="rel_poi_contributors_poi_versions" type="relfk" layer="0"
|
||||||
custom-color="#660151"
|
|
||||||
src-table="public.poi_contributors"
|
src-table="public.poi_contributors"
|
||||||
dst-table="public.poi_versions" reference-fk="poi_contributors_poi_fkey"
|
dst-table="public.poi_versions" reference-fk="poi_contributors_poi_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_locales_locales" type="relfk" layer="0"
|
<relationship name="rel_poi_locales_locales" type="relfk" layer="0"
|
||||||
custom-color="#9b93fa"
|
|
||||||
src-table="public.poi_locales"
|
src-table="public.poi_locales"
|
||||||
dst-table="public.locales" reference-fk="poi_localised_locale_fkey"
|
dst-table="public.locales" reference-fk="poi_localised_locale_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_poi_locales_poi_versions" type="relfk" layer="0"
|
<relationship name="rel_poi_locales_poi_versions" type="relfk" layer="0"
|
||||||
custom-color="#de6291"
|
|
||||||
src-table="public.poi_locales"
|
src-table="public.poi_locales"
|
||||||
dst-table="public.poi_versions" reference-fk="poi_localised_poi_fkey"
|
dst-table="public.poi_versions" reference-fk="poi_localised_poi_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_users_locales" type="relfk" layer="0"
|
<relationship name="rel_users_locales" type="relfk" layer="0"
|
||||||
custom-color="#026da9"
|
|
||||||
src-table="public.users"
|
src-table="public.users"
|
||||||
dst-table="public.locales" reference-fk="users_locale_fkey"
|
dst-table="public.locales" reference-fk="users_locale_fkey"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_locales_locales" type="relfk" layer="0"
|
<relationship name="rel_content_locales_locales" type="relfk" layer="0"
|
||||||
custom-color="#ba08f7"
|
|
||||||
src-table="public.content_locales"
|
src-table="public.content_locales"
|
||||||
dst-table="public.locales" reference-fk="content_locales_locale"
|
dst-table="public.locales" reference-fk="content_locales_locale"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_locales_contents" type="relfk" layer="0"
|
<relationship name="rel_content_locales_contents" type="relfk" layer="0"
|
||||||
custom-color="#c023e3"
|
|
||||||
src-table="public.content_locales"
|
src-table="public.content_locales"
|
||||||
dst-table="public.contents" reference-fk="content_locales_content"
|
dst-table="public.contents" reference-fk="content_locales_content"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
||||||
<relationship name="rel_content_locales_users" type="relfk" layer="0"
|
<relationship name="rel_content_locales_users" type="relfk" layer="0"
|
||||||
custom-color="#a5dd20"
|
|
||||||
src-table="public.content_locales"
|
src-table="public.content_locales"
|
||||||
dst-table="public.users" reference-fk="content_locales_author"
|
dst-table="public.users" reference-fk="content_locales_author"
|
||||||
src-required="false" dst-required="false">
|
src-required="false" dst-required="false"/>
|
||||||
<label ref-type="name-label">
|
|
||||||
<position x="15.1865" y="-26.9082"/>
|
|
||||||
</label>
|
|
||||||
</relationship>
|
|
||||||
|
|
||||||
<relationship name="rel_content_versions_content_locales" type="relfk" layer="0"
|
<relationship name="rel_content_versions_content_locales" type="relfk" layer="0"
|
||||||
custom-color="#6f13c6"
|
|
||||||
src-table="public.content_versions"
|
src-table="public.content_versions"
|
||||||
dst-table="public.content_locales" reference-fk="content_versions_locale"
|
dst-table="public.content_locales" reference-fk="content_versions_locale"
|
||||||
src-required="false" dst-required="false"/>
|
src-required="false" dst-required="false"/>
|
||||||
|
|
Loading…
Reference in New Issue